How they compare
Germany currently reports 0.0253 units per person against 0.0128 units per person in Caribbean Small States, a difference of 0.0125 units per person.
That makes Germany's figure about 2.0 times Caribbean Small States's.
Across all 66 years both countries report, Germany has been ahead every year.
Caribbean Small States ranks 17th and Germany ranks 15th of 43 groups.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Caribbean Small States | Germany |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.0046 units per person | 0.0134 units per person | 0.0089 units per person | Germany |
| 1970s | 0.0054 units per person | 0.0167 units per person | 0.0113 units per person | Germany |
| 1980s | 0.0062 units per person | 0.0147 units per person | 0.0084 units per person | Germany |
| 1990s | 0.0064 units per person | 0.0143 units per person | 0.0079 units per person | Germany |
| 2000s | 0.0073 units per person | 0.0211 units per person | 0.0138 units per person | Germany |
| 2010s | 0.009 units per person | 0.0244 units per person | 0.0154 units per person | Germany |
| 2020s | 0.0117 units per person | 0.0238 units per person | 0.0121 units per person | Germany |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
